Model: Renault Megane Megane 1 - Years 1995-2003
Part: Rear light bulb
Operation: How to change the rear light bulb of the Renault Megane

Open and lift the trunk lid, on the left side of your trunk there will be a small panel that you can open simply by turning the key present, in this way you will have access to the rear part of the headlight, unscrew the three butterfly bolts present and now you can open this cover that hides the connectors to be disconnected, now all you have to do is push the headlight outwards from the inside holding it on both sides, once the headlight has been removed you can perform all the necessary replacements, for reassembly you just need to follow the steps described backwards.

How to set the time in the Citroen DS3?

In this tutorial we can see how to set the time in the Citroen DS3, an extremely simple and fast operation, to be carried out for example after being left with the battery on the ground or following the transition to winter and summer time. First of all, turn on the instrument panel, then press the "Menu" button on the center console and enter the settings section. Then select "Display configuration", then "Date and time configuration" and proceed with the time change using the same keys. Once finished, we select "OK" at the bottom left.
